== German ==
=== Etymology ===
From Low German, from Schipper (“captain, one in charge of a boat”), from Middle Low German schipper, alteration of schēper, from Proto-Germanic *skipārijaz, whence also German Schiffer. Compare Dutch schipperen (“to manoeuvre, sort out, cope”).
=== Pronunciation ===
IPA(key): /ˈʃɪpɐn/
=== Verb ===
schippern (weak, third-person singular present schippert, past tense schipperte, past participle geschippert, auxiliary haben or sein)
(intransitive) to go by ship, to sail (usually slowly) [auxiliary sein]
(transitive) to ship, to transport by ship [auxiliary haben]
